Add basic driver support for NXPs TJA1145 CAN transceiver which brings the
PHY up/down by switching to normal/standby mode using SPI commands.

Adding documentation for NXPs TJA1145 CAN transceiver, which resides like
the ti,tcan104x-can.yaml in the same directory as other generic PHY
subsystem bindings. At the moment there is only support for simple PHYs
by using regulator bindings in combination with can-transceiver.yaml or
PHYs that implement the generic PHY subsystem like the NXP TJA1145.

+++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/phy/nxp,tja1145.yaml
@@ -0,0 +1,80 @@
+# S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only OR BSD-2-Clause
+%YAML 1.2
+---
+$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/phy/nxp,tja1145.yaml#
+$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
+
+title: TJA1145 CAN transceiver
+
+maintainers:
+  - Dimitri Fedrau <dimitri.fedrau@liebherr.com>
+
+allOf:
+  - $ref: /schemas/spi/spi-peripheral-props.yaml#
+
+properties:
+  compatible:
+    const: nxp,tja1145
+
+  reg:
+    maxItems: 1
+
+  "#phy-cells":
+    const: 0
+
+  spi-cpha: true
+
+  spi-max-frequency:
+    maximum: 4000000
+
+  spi-cs-setup-delay-ns:
+    minimum: 50
+    default: 50
+
+  spi-cs-hold-delay-ns:
+    minimum: 50
+    default: 50
+
+  spi-cs-inactive-delay-ns:
+    minimum: 250
+    default: 250
+
+  vcc-supply:
+    description:
+      CAN transceiver supply voltage
+
+  vio-supply:
+    description:
+      Supply voltage for I/O level adaptor
+
+  vbat-supply:
+    description:
+      Battery supply voltage
+
+required:
+  - compatible
+  - reg
+  - "#phy-cells"
+  - spi-cpha
+
+additionalProperties: false
+
+examples:
+  - |
+    spi {
+        #address-cells = <1>;
+        #size-cells = <0>;
+        can-phy@0 {
+            compatible = "nxp,tja1145";
+            reg = <0>;
+            #phy-cells = <0>;
+            spi-cpha;
+            spi-max-frequency = <4000000>;
+            spi-cs-setup-delay-ns = <50>;
+            spi-cs-hold-delay-ns = <50>;
+            spi-cs-inactive-delay-ns = <250>;
+            vcc-supply = <&reg_5v0>;
+            vio-supply = <&reg_3v3>;
+            vbat-supply = <&reg_24v0>;
+        };
+    };

+++ b/drivers/phy/phy-nxp-tja1145.c
@@ -0,0 +1,184 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2025 Liebherr-Electronics and Drives GmbH
+ */
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/regmap.h>
+
+#include <linux/phy/phy.h>
+#include <linux/spi/spi.h>
+
+#define TJA1145_MODE_CTRL		0x01
+#define T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_MC		GENMASK(2, 0)
+#define T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_STBY		BIT(2)
+#define T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_NORMAL	T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_MC
+
+#define TJA1145_CAN_CTRL		0x20
+#define TJA1145_CAN_CTRL_CMC		GENMASK(1, 0)
+#define TJA1145_CAN_CTRL_ACTIVE		BIT(1)
+
+#define TJA1145_IDENT			0x7e
+#define TJA1145_IDENT_TJA1145T		0x70
+
+#define TJA1145_SPI_READ_BIT		BIT(0)
+#define TJA1145T_MAX_BITRATE		1000000
+
+static int tja1145_phy_power_on(struct phy *phy)
+{
+	struct regmap *map = phy_get_drvdata(phy);
+	int ret;
+
+	/*
+	 * Switch operating mode to normal which is the active operating mode.
+	 * In this mode, the device is fully operational.
+	 */
+	ret = regmap_update_bits(map, TJA1145_MODE_CTRL, T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_MC,
+				 T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_NORMAL);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	/*
+	 * Switch to CAN operating mode active where the PHY can transmit and
+	 * receive data.
+	 */
+	return regmap_update_bits(map, TJA1145_CAN_CTRL, TJA1145_CAN_CTRL_CMC,
+				  TJA1145_CAN_CTRL_ACTIVE);
+}
+
+static int tja1145_phy_power_off(struct phy *phy)
+{
+	struct regmap *map = phy_get_drvdata(phy);
+
+	/*
+	 * Switch to operating mode standby, the PHY is unable to transmit or
+	 * receive data in standby mode.
+	 */
+	return regmap_update_bits(map, TJA1145_MODE_CTRL, T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_MC,
+				  TJA1145_MODE_CTRL_STBY);
+}
+
+static const struct phy_ops tja1145_phy_ops = {
+	.power_on = tja1145_phy_power_on,
+	.power_off = tja1145_phy_power_off,
+	.owner = THIS_MODULE,
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_range tja1145_wr_holes_ranges[] = {
+	regmap_reg_range(0x00, 0x00),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x02, 0x03),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x05, 0x05),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x0b, 0x1f),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x21, 0x22),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x24, 0x25),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x30, 0x4b),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x4d, 0x60),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x62, 0x62),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x65, 0x67),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x70, 0xff),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table tja1145_wr_table = {
+	.no_ranges = tja1145_wr_holes_ranges,
+	.n_no_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(tja1145_wr_holes_ranges),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_range tja1145_rd_holes_ranges[] = {
+	regmap_reg_range(0x00, 0x00),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x02, 0x02),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x05, 0x05),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x0b, 0x1f),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x21, 0x21),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x24, 0x25),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x30, 0x4a),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x4d, 0x5f),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x62, 0x62),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x65, 0x67),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x70, 0x7d),
+	regmap_reg_range(0x7f, 0xff),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_access_table tja1145_rd_table = {
+	.no_ranges = tja1145_rd_holes_ranges,
+	.n_no_ranges = ARRAY_SIZE(tja1145_rd_holes_ranges),
+};
+
+static const struct regmap_config tja1145_regmap_config = {
+	.reg_bits = 8,
+	.reg_shift = -1,
+	.val_bits = 8,
+	.wr_table = &tja1145_wr_table,
+	.rd_table = &tja1145_rd_table,
+	.read_flag_mask = TJA1145_SPI_READ_BIT,
+	.max_register = TJA1145_IDENT,
+};
+
+static int tja1145_check_ident(struct device *dev, struct regmap *map)
+{
+	unsigned int val;
+	int ret;
+
+	ret = regmap_read(map, TJA1145_IDENT, &val);
+	if (ret)
+		return ret;
+
+	if (val != TJA1145_IDENT_TJA1145T) {
+		dev_err(dev, "Expected device id: 0x%02x, got: 0x%02x\n",
+			TJA1145_IDENT_TJA1145T, val);
+		return -ENODEV;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int tja1145_probe(struct spi_device *spi)
+{
+	struct phy_provider *phy_provider;
+	struct device *dev = &spi->dev;
+	struct regmap *map;
+	struct phy *phy;
+	int ret;
+
+	map = devm_regmap_init_spi(spi, &tja1145_regmap_config);
+	if (IS_ERR(map))
+		return dev_err_probe(dev, PTR_ERR(map), "failed to init regmap\n");
+
+	ret = tja1145_check_ident(dev, map);
+	if (ret)
+		return dev_err_probe(dev, ret, "failed to identify device\n");
+
+	phy = devm_phy_create(dev, dev->of_node, &tja1145_phy_ops);
+	if (IS_ERR(phy))
+		return dev_err_probe(dev, PTR_ERR(phy), "failed to create PHY\n");
+
+	phy->attrs.max_link_rate = TJA1145T_MAX_BITRATE;
+	phy_set_drvdata(phy, map);
+	phy_provider = devm_of_phy_provider_register(dev, of_phy_simple_xlate);
+
+	return P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O(phy_provider);
+}
+
+static const struct spi_device_id tja1145_spi_id[] = {
+	{ "tja1145" },
+	{ }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(spi, tja1145_spi_id);
+
+static const struct of_device_id tja1145_of_match[] = {
+	{ .compatible = "nxp,tja1145" },
+	{ }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, tja1145_of_match);
+
+static struct spi_driver tja1145_driver = {
+	.driver = {
+		.name = "tja1145",
+		.of_match_table = tja1145_of_match,
+	},
+	.probe = tja1145_probe,
+	.id_table = tja1145_spi_id,
+};
+module_spi_driver(tja1145_driver);
+
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("NXP TJA1145 CAN transceiver PHY driver");
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Dimitri Fedrau <dimitri.fedrau@liebherr.com>");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");

Does this binding need to include the max-bitrate property?

This property is standard for CAN transceivers to describe board-level
capability constraints where the layout cannot support the chip's theoretical
maximum speed. Since additionalProperties is set to false, valid device trees
specifying a maximum bitrate will fail validation.

Also, does this device tree binding need support for the interrupts property?

The TJA1145 supports partial networking and wake-up functionality, which can
route a wake-up signal to an interrupt line on the host processor. With
additionalProperties set to false, it is impossible to describe this hardware
interrupt routing in the device tree.

According to the hardware datasheet, transitioning the transceiver to normal
mode can take up to 40 us. Does this sequence need a hardware transition
delay before sending the active mode command?

With a fast SPI bus, the next command might arrive before the hardware state
machine finishes transitioning, which could cause the active mode command to
be ignored.

If this second regmap_update_bits() fails, the function returns an error
without reverting the device to standby mode.

Since the PHY framework keeps the power_count at 0 on an error return,
phy_power_off() will not be called during shutdown or suspend. Could this
leave the hardware permanently stuck in normal mode, drawing power
unintentionally?

Will this fail to communicate with the hardware on platforms where power
supplies are dynamically controlled?

The device tree binding defines vcc-supply, vio-supply, and vbat-supply as
power sources, but they do not appear to be requested or enabled in this
function before tja1145_check_ident() is called.

This might leave the PHY unpowered, causing the SPI read to return garbage
data and fail the probe with -ENODEV.
